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74243 85451 64278401 41
8956 6378 337362254
8956 6378 337362254
967887272 87238926710 009 788130271
All about undefined
Interested in learning more?
8956 6378 337362254
967887272 87238926710 009 788130271
See more
30 7731230
21229 55 22762509917
See more
672 0542273221 7191
95 54807202 2860467
See more